### Charset Sniffer Plugin Notes — Fennelport Uploads

Hey plugin folks: Fennelport runs every uploaded text file through our encoding detector before your hooks fire, so don't re-sniff on your end. You'll get a normalized UTF-8 stream plus a confidence score. Config lives in your plugin's env file; detection thresholds are tunable there. The detector service expects its access key on the following line.

vault entry, fadup-tagag: RELAY_SECRET8=2fd92179

# Flaglight Rollouts — Approvals

Quick version for on-call: any rollout touching more than 5% of traffic needs an approval in Flaglight before the ramp continues. Kill switches don't need approval — just flip them and note it in the incident channel. Scheduled ramps pause automatically if error budget burns hot. If you're stuck at 2 a.m. with a pending approval, there's one person authorized to override, and that's the approver below.

account owner for tagep-bafof: Norael Gilax Juleth

### Step 6 — Solver credentials

The Timetabler engine at Grelsby Academy runs as a non-root container user and reads configuration strictly from the mounted env file; no values are baked into the image. Network egress is limited to the constraint-cache service, and logs are scrubbed of student identifiers before shipping. Rotation is manual for now; note this in your review. To authorize the solver against the constraint cache, one secret must be present in the env file. Append the following line:

sealed setting: LEDGER_TOKEN20=6148d35bbb480b0ab79e

Meeting notes — Scanline sync, Tuesday standup. The Vexabarn barcode scanner integration now retries failed decode events three times before dropping to the dead-letter queue. On-call should watch the decode-latency dashboard after tonight's rollout; anything above 400ms sustained for five minutes warrants a rollback via the Harborlift console. Firmware 2.3 on the warehouse units in Drellford still mishandles GS1 separators, so expect sporadic parse warnings until Thursday. Escalations for this integration go directly to the named owner below.

approver of tawip-bagap = Holdor Silath